# Benchmark rsbench and postprocess results.
set -e
set -x
which rsbench
TRF=`mktemp librsb.reference.XXX.tmp`
touch ${TRF}
if test $# = 0; then
./scripts/matrices_get.sh
fi
rsbench -oa -Ob --bench `if test $# = 0; then echo *.mtx ; else echo ${@}; fi` \
--verbose --verbose
BRF=`find -name '*.rpr' -newer ${TRF}`
rm ${TRF}
rsbench --read-performance-record ${BRF} > ${BRF/rpr/txt}
ls -ltr ${BRF/rpr/txt}
RSB_PR_WLTC=2 RSB_PR_SR=0 \
rsbench --read-performance-record ${BRF} > ${BRF/rpr/tex}
which pdflatex || exit 0
which kpsepath || exit 0 # to check LaTeX packages
find `kpsepath tex | sed 's/!!//g;s/:/\n/g;'` -name sciposter.cls || exit 0 # need sciposter class, usually in texlive-science
find `kpsepath tex | sed 's/!!//g;s/:/\n/g;'` -name translator.sty || exit 0 # need sciposter class, usually in texlive-latex-recommended
pdflatex -interaction=batchmode -file-line-error ${BRF/rpr/tex}
which gnuplot
RSB_PRD_STYLE_PLT_PFN=${BRF/rpr/} RSB_PRD_STYLE_PLT_FMT=1 RSB_PR_SR=2 \
rsbench --read-performance-record ${BRF} > ${BRF/rpr/gnu}
ls -ltr ${BRF/rpr/gnu}
gnuplot ${BRF/rpr/gnu}
RSB_PRD_STYLE_PLT_PFN=${BRF/rpr/} RSB_PRD_STYLE_PLT_FMT= RSB_PR_SR=2 \
rsbench --read-performance-record ${BRF} > ${BRF/rpr/gnu}
gnuplot ${BRF/rpr/gnu}
rm ${BRF/rpr/}{aux,log,out,gnu}
ls -ltr ${BRF/.rpr/}*.png
ls -ltr ${BRF/.rpr/}*.eps
rm ${BRF/.rpr/}*{.png,.eps}
ls -ltr ${BRF} ${BRF/rpr/tex} ${BRF/rpr/pdf} ${BRF/rpr/txt}
rm ${BRF} ${BRF/rpr/tex} ${BRF/rpr/pdf} ${BRF/rpr/txt}
exit
